We are very excited to have three-time conference speaker, & long time meetup member, Dan Chen presenting for the first time at the meetup. He'll be talking about RMarkdown, starting with the basics & working into advanced uses, such as building the meetup's new website.

About the talk:

RMarkdown allows you to create dynamic reports that interweave (R) code & prose text into a single document.It's come a long way over the years, & can be used for more than literate programming, all while using simple markdown notation.You can make documents, reports, dashboards, presentations, books, & even websites!

We will go "back to the basics," & start from what is markdown & reproducibledocuments, & move on to show how the "basics" all tie intoall the other presentation formats.
